16 September 2021 | Gold Coast, Australia

The Dorsett Gold Coast and The Star Residences tower at The Star Gold Coast’s site on Broadbeach Island in Gold Coast has topped out at 53 stories. 

The US$292 million (AU$400 million) tower from Hutchinson Builders now stands at 180 meters and will be home to the Australian arrival of The Dorsett Gold Coast, which will feature 316 guest rooms. A further 423 apartments in one- and two-bedroom configurations will also be operated under The Star Residences.

A six-level podium will be home to The Dorsett’s reception and lobby areas, a lobby for The Star Residences and a variety of dining and retail offerings along with a boardwalk which will connect the tower to The Star Grand in the site’s main building next door. 

The tower is a joint project by The Star Entertainment Group and its consortium partners, Chow Tai Fook Enterprises and Far East Consortium and also part of an US$1.5 billion (AU$2 billion) Master Plan for the site. Elsewhere on the site, construction continues on a fourth tower which when completed will stand at 63 stories in height.

Following internal fit out, The Dorsett Gold Coast and The Star Residences tower remains on track to open in 2022.
